Implement a binary tree in Java and make a tree with your own data. Then print the tree to be easy to read.
Q: Write a Python program to convert a given binary tree to doubly linked list.
A: Given: Write a Python program to convert a given binary tree to doubly linked list.
Q: Add support in LinkedBinaryTree for a method, pruneSubtree(p), that removes the entire subtree…
A: in LinkedBinaryTree for a method, pruneSubtree(p), that removes the entire subtree rooted at…
Q: binary tree root and then prints the values that exist in nodes that have only one child.
A: Java Method.
Q: What kind of tree do you get when you use the Java Standard Library to generate a tree for ordered…
A: Answer to the given question The Java standard API just holds back libraries that are all around…
Q: What are tree traversals, and how do they work?
A: Given: What are tree traversals, and how do they work?
Q: How do you find the lowest common ancestor (LCA) of a binary tree in Java?
A: Below is the answer to above question. I hope this will be helpful for you..
Q: What is a full binary tree? A Each node has exactly one or two children (B) Each node has exactly…
A: Answer in step 2
Q: Write sample Java code to count number of nodes in a binary tree.
A: According to the asked question, the solution is given below with a proper explanation.
Q: Implement a binary tree with the following criteria: - Minimum 5 nodes (including root) -…
A: Given thatImplement a binary tree with the following criteria:- Minimum 5 nodes (including root) -…
Q: Use a tree to test whether the following argument is valid. If it is invalid, then read off a…
A: Arrangement
Q: I want to see if the tree has any upright nodes. Which means if the parents value is smaller than…
A: public class Main{ // node class static class Node{ int data; Node left; Node right; Node(){…
Q: Write a method to find the range of a given AVL tree. For example, /* The AVL Tree is given below.…
A: AVL tree is a self balancing binary search tree in which each node is the main defined as the…
Q: java code Implement a tree In Java, write, document, and test classes for: 1. a generic…
A: 1. a generic binary tree: Following both code is same Code Without Comment: import java.io.*;…
Q: Write Java code that uses class IntBTNode to construct the following binary tree and then print the…
A: The question is to write JAVA code for the given problem.
Q: Develop a python program for adding a new node to the binary tree. Also provide the screenshot of…
A: Given: Develop a python program for adding a new node to the binary tree. Also provide the…
Q: In Java, the Big-O of looking for a value in an AVL tree is O(log n). Briefly explain why.
A: AVL TREES: AVL trees are basically the self balancing Binary Search Trees with a condition that the…
Q: I have a binary tree like this. I want to enter "111" and search this in tree. After this if leaf is…
A: explaing travesing in binary tree.
Q: Using the Java Standard Library, what sort of tree do you get when you instantiate a tree for…
A: Write the name of the tree that is instantiated for ordered data while Using the Java Standard…
Q: 2. Consider the below tree with 13 nodes, start from the root node and explore all the nodes and…
A: The problem is based on the traversal of tree data structure in C programming language.
Q: If the binary tree has N nodes, then the last level in a tree could have at most, .? you can select…
A: A binary tree has two child. That is why it is called binary. Number of nodes number of nodes on…
Q: 0004 0001 0005 0006 0007 0010 0015 0023 0050 0071
A: For every node 'i' Key value of i be: val(i) Key value of left child of i be: val(L(i)) Key value of…
Q: The Binary Search Tree (BST) is really cool. It stores data quickly, it’s able to print it in…
A: A binary search tree (BST) is a binary tree data structure which has the following properties:…
Q: What is the depth of the tree? S A B D E F H J
A: Given What is the depth of the tree
Q: Write a Program to implement the AVL Tree in Java for the given set of elements and print the…
A: We have to write a Java program to implement the AVL tree of the given set of elements and print the…
Q: Write a program that can take a tree as input and traverse it in 3 different formats (pre-order,…
A: Given: Write a program that can take a tree as input and traverse it in 3 different formats…
Q: Implement a program to tokenise a text input from user and place each token in a tree. Print the…
A: According to the above-mentioned question, a program is to be written to tokenise a given text input…
Q: # Give a sketch of what a Binary Tree would look like if the following elements were added in the…
A: Binary search tree is a tree in which all the nodes follow the below properties . The value of the…
Q: Implement a binary tree with the following criteria: - using java - Minimum 5 nodes (including…
A: Required: Implement a binary tree with the following criteria: - using java - Minimum 5 nodes…
Q: Implement a binary search tree, create 1000 random numbers, do insertion and selection so that we…
A: The C++ program to implement the above problem is given in the below steps.
Q: Consider the following Binary Tree: 10 5 12 20 15 25 What is the height of the node with the value…
A: Part(a) The number of edges from the node to the deepest leaf determines a node's height. To…
Q: Explain Treemap in JavaExplain Treemap in Java
A: Given: In Java, explain Treemap.
Q: When you instantiate a tree for ordered data in the Java Standard Library, what sort of tree do you…
A: Actually, given question regarding tree.
Q: Black Tree to search a string. The code must be in
A: Give an example implementation of Red Black Tree to search a string. The code must be in C++…
Q: When you instantiate a tree for ordered data in the Java Standard Library, what kind of tree do you…
A: In Java, the ordered data can be arranged in the hierarchal form using the TreeSet interface of the…
Q: Replace all the 0 (Zero) digits in your ID by 4. Example: If your ID is 382200448 , it becomes…
A: Given: Replace all the 0 (Zero) digits in your ID by 4. Example: If your ID is 382200448, it…
Q: A salesman wants to visit the places given in the tree. What will be the order of visiting all the…
A: a) In the in-order traversal, we recursively perform these operations : We visit the left subtree…
Q: a) Write an algorithm, flipTree (TreeNode: root), that flips a given input tree such that it becomes…
A: What is a Binary Tree? A binary tree is a data structure that arranges objects in a tree with each…
Q: Write a java program with screenshot output to check whether given tree is binary search tree or…
A: Your Java program is given below as you required with an output.
Q: A complete binary tree has a shape that is either a triangle or a triangle with a bite out of the:
A: here basic property of complete binary tree is asked :
Q: Given an array of integers, the task is to find the sequence in which these integers should be added…
A: AVL tree: It's a self-balancing Binary Search Tree (BST) with a maximum height difference between…
Q: take input of tree in java and then print level order traversal
A: We have to take the input of the tree from the user and then traverse it level order-wise.
Q: Input a binary tree and write a method to determine the sum of all the items in it.
A: For calculating the sum of all components, use this algorithm. Node class contains three attributes:…
Q: True or False: Does the DST tree (digital search tree) require the key type to implement the Java…
A: Given the statement, Does the DST tree (digital search tree) require the key type to implement the…
Q: Give algorithms that finds if two given nodes in a general tree are siblings or not for the list of…
A: Given: We are given a problem in which a general tree is given. Also, a list of children's…
Q: With pseudocode and using divide and conquer, count the number of elements in a binary tree. What is…
A: Actually, algorithm is an step by step process.
Q: Write a recursive or an iterative method that returns the sum of all nodes in a Binary Tree that are…
A: The idea is to first find the path between the two given nodes of the binary tree and once, we have…
Implement a binary tree in Java and make a tree with your own data. Then print the tree to be easy to read.
Trending now
This is a popular solution!
Step by step
Solved in 4 steps with 2 images
- Using Java, Write a program that will take an array of generic values that are in sorted order in the array, create a binary search tree, and put the values in the array into the tree. Your binary search tree should be complete (“complete” as defined in chapter 24). Or put another way, it should have the fewest number of levels and still be“complete”.Use the following array: “A”, “B”, “C”, “D”, “E”, “F”, “G”, “H”, “I”, “J”, “K”, “L”, “M”,”N”.Remember, your code is to handle generic data types, not just strings. So while I want you to use thespecified array of strings, your program should work if I choose to use an array of Integers, orCharacters. Printout the values from the tree (not the array) in a tree fashion so that I can readily see the treestructure.The height of a binary tree is the number of edges between the tree's root and its furthest leaf. Write and implement a method in Java that returns the height of the tree as an integer value. Your method should take in the root of the tree as an argument.Come up with a program in java that uses a binary search tree to sortan array of integer objects(do not use any duplicate data). Implement and test the program. Use only one public class.
- Write a java method that receives a reference to a binary tree root and finds the node(s) with the maximum value. Your method must return an array describing the nodes containing the maximum value like this: "Right" if the node is a right child to its parent, "Left" if the node is a left child to its parent, and "Root" if the maximum value is in the root. Assume that tree nodes contain integer.Write a Python program with a class that can take any red black tree and convert it into its corresponding (2,4) tree and can also take any (2,4) tree and convert it into its corresponding red black tree.Suppose you are given two circularly linked lists, L and M. Develop javaapplication for telling if L and M store the same sequence of elements (butperhaps with different starting points).
- Consider a binary search tree implemented in Java with a node inner class as shown. The tree is implemented as a full binary tree where internal nodes store keys and external nodes are dummy leaves containing null in their key and value fields. Several standard methods have been implemented as discussed in class, but are not shown below. Complete the implementation of the method getMaximum() which must return the value of the largest key in the binary search tree, by filling in the blanks. public class BinarySearchTree <K extends Comparable<K>,V> { private static class Node<K,V> { private V value; private K key; private Node<K,V> left; private Node<K,V> right; private Node<K,V> parent; private Node(K key, V value) { this.value = value; this.key = key; left = null; right = null; parent= null; } } private Node<K,V> root = new Node<K,V>(null,null); // initializes an empty tree with dummy leaf // Assume we have implemented methods: V…Write a java program that reads a line of text input by the user and places each word in a TreeSet. Print the elements of the TreeSet to the screen. This will cause the elements to be printed in ascending order. TreeSet is a class. You must import it and use it.I am having trouble determining time complexity when it comes to finding the runtime of a method or function. I need to know what the runtime for the following methods are. Any further explanation would also be helpful. All of these methods are dealing with a binary search tree in java. 1. public String getAllValues() - return a String that contains the elementsof the tree in ascending order. All elements are separated by a space. 2. public int numberNodes() - return the total number of nodes in the tree. 3. public void insertList(int[] list) - insert all of the values from list intothe tree. Note: My Method just goes through an array calling working insert() method on all the values in the list[] array. 4. public int removeLessThan(int value) - this method removes all integers strictly less than value from the tree. It also returns the number of nodes itremoved. Note: In this method I first call a method to count nodes less than I call another method to recursively remove by…
- Apply the methods in the ListIterator interface to write a Java program in NetBeans that creates a LinkedList of four elements of type string, namely: Java, C#, PHP and Python. The program should then print out the elements initially in the original order, and then afterwards in reverse order using the ListIterator methods. In this case, the following is the expected output:import java.util.Set; import java.util.TreeSet; import java.util.HashSet; import java.util.Map; import java.util.Random ; import java.util.TreeMap; /** You are given a map of names to scores. Your job is to find the name corresponding to the highest score. */ public class FindMax { public static void main(String[] args) { Map<String, Integer> scores = new TreeMap<String, Integer>(); Random random = new Random(1) ; scores.put("Dmytro", random.nextInt(100)) ; scores.put("Stefan", random.nextInt(100)) ; scores.put("Usman", random.nextInt(100)) ; scores.put("Rabib", random.nextInt(100)) ; scores.put("Chang", random.nextInt(100)) ; scores.put("Carlos", random.nextInt(100)) ; scores.put("Matthew", random.nextInt(100)) ; scores.put("Andrew", random.nextInt(100)) ; scores.put("Syeda", random.nextInt(100)) ; scores.put("Sundar", random.nextInt(100)) ; scores.put("Minesh", random.nextInt(100)) ; scores.put("Atoosa", random.nextInt(100)) ; scores.put("Shah", random.nextInt(100)) ;…Write a java class that implements a Trie of uppercase alphabetical letters. A trie is a data structure that permits efficient lookup of words in a dictionary (See figure). You may need to make two classes i.e. TrieNode and Trie. Your trie should support the following operations: i need one method in the tree prefix (trie) class which is if you use helper method include it please: allWordsPrefix(String p) [return type String[] ] = this method returns all words whose prefix is ‘p’. the method should return and array of a given prefix, so for example if i pass the string ''TA'' into the method it should return an array with all words starts with the given prefix. this is third time i send the same question and all answers don not work please do your best